Comprehensive Guide to imrf omitted service credit

What is the IMRF Omitted Service Credit Verification?

The IMRF Omitted Service Credit Verification refers to IMRF Form 6.05, a crucial document for correcting earnings and contributions for periods when an employee was not enrolled in the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und (IMRF). This form serves a vital purpose, ensuring accurate reporting of service credit for both Authorized Agents and Members.
The Illinois Municipal Retirement Fund (IMRF) plays a pivotal role in managing retirement benefits for public employees in Illinois. Therefore, understanding this form is essential for anyone involved in managing or verifying service credits.

Key Features of IMRF Omitted Service Credit Verification

The IMRF Omitted Service Credit Verification form features various fillable fields requiring essential information. These include:
  • Member details such as name and identification number.
  • Employer details, including the name and contact information.
  • Earnings charts that reflect the relevant periods of employment.
Specific certifications are also required from an Authorized Agent, emphasizing the importance of verifying all information accurately. Users must follow special instructions like 'PLEASE PRINT OR TYPE -- USE BLACK INK' while completing the document.

Eligibility to use this form includes both IMRF members and their authorized agents who are tasked with correcting service credit records. It's essential that the member meets the hourly standards set by IMRF.
Before completing the IMRF Omitted Service Credit Verification, gather your IMRF member number, employment details, contributions records, and any required documents needed for accurate completion.
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can download it for mailing or submit it directly if options are made available. Always check for submission instructions specific to your situation.
This form does not require notarization, but it must be signed by an Authorized Agent to certify accuracy before submission.
